如何在PyCharm中使用PyQt5进行GUI界面开发,并将项目打包成exe文件?
时间: 2024-11-24 15:29:23 浏览: 23
在PyCharm中使用PyQt5进行GUI界面开发,并最终将项目打包成exe文件,是一个涉及多个步骤的过程。首先,确保你的系统中已经安装了Python环境。然后,通过pip安装PyQt5及其工具包,例如可以在命令行中输入`pip install PyQt5`和`pip install PyQt5-tools`来进行安装。对于Windows用户,如果遇到pip安装问题,可以从Python库网站下载与你的Python版本和操作系统兼容的.whl文件进行手动安装。
参考资源链接:[PyCharm中GUI开发与exe打包实战教程](https://wenku.csdn.net/doc/6401ad0bcce7214c316ee15d?spm=1055.2569.3001.10343)
接下来,在PyCharm中创建一个新项目,并在'项目设置'中配置'Project Interpreter',确保已经安装了PyQt5。此外,配置designer.exe工具也是必须的,它可以在PyCharm的'工具'设置中的'External Tools'里进行添加。完成配置后,你就可以开始使用PyQt5设计GUI界面了。
在设计完成后,使用PyInstaller或cx_Freeze等打包工具将你的Python项目和所有依赖项打包成一个独立的exe文件。在打包过程中,可能需要对项目的某些部分进行调整,以确保最终的exe文件能在没有Python环境的计算机上运行。这个过程可以通过创建一个批处理文件或使用命令行指令来完成。打包成exe文件后,你的Python应用程序就可以在不同平台上独立运行了。
为了更深入地理解这些步骤,并获得实战经验,推荐参考《PyCharm中GUI开发与exe打包实战教程》。这份教程不仅介绍了如何在PyCharm中进行GUI开发和配置,还包括了详细的打包过程和示例代码,帮助你在实际应用中快速掌握关键知识和技能。
参考资源链接:[PyCharm中GUI开发与exe打包实战教程](https://wenku.csdn.net/doc/6401ad0bcce7214c316ee15d?spm=1055.2569.3001.10343)
阅读全文